The Sichuan Provincial Vocational Education Exchange Conference for Persons with Disabilities was held at the Nanchong Special Education School
On May 19th, the Sichuan Provincial Vocational Education Exchange Conference for Persons with Disabilities was held at the Nanchong Special Education School, concurrently with the signing and awarding ceremony of the Sichuan Provincial Vocational School for Persons with Disabilities. Huang Weide, member of the Party Group and Vice Chairman of the Provincial Disabled Persons' Federation, Cai Cunming, Second level Inspector of the Provincial Department of Education, and Ouyang Mei, Deputy Mayor of Nanchong City People's Government, attended the event.

At the signing and awarding ceremony, Cai Cunming read out the "Letter from the Education Department of Sichuan Province on Supporting the Construction of Sichuan Disabled Vocational School by Special Education School in Nanchong City" and awarded the school the plaque. The main responsible officials of Nanchong Education and Sports Bureau accepted the plaque.

Under the joint witness of the attendees, Huang Weide and Ouyang Mei respectively represented the Provincial Disabled Persons' Federation and the People's Government of Nanchong City to sign the "Strategic Cooperation Framework Agreement for Building Sichuan Provincial Vocational School for Persons with Disabilities".

Sichuan Vocational School for Persons with Disabilities, approved and supported by the Education Department of Sichuan Province in December 2025, is jointly established by the Sichuan Disabled Persons' Federation and the People's Government of Nanchong City. It now offers five majors: Fashion Design and Craft, Art Design and Production, Chinese Cuisine, Modern Home Service and Management, and E-commerce. It recruits hearing-impaired, mildly intellectually disabled, and disabled students who have completed compulsory education throughout the province.
